- path: lib/libcalc.h
content: |
#ifndef LIBCALC_H
#define LIBCALC_H
#ifdef __cplusplus
extern "C" {
#endif
/** Add two integers. */
int calc_add(int a, int b);
/** Multiply two integers. */
int calc_multiply(int a, int b);
/** Compute factorial of n (n must be >= 0). Returns -1 on error. */
int calc_factorial(int n);
/** Compute the nth Fibonacci number (n must be >= 0). Returns -1 on error. */
int calc_fibonacci(int n);
/** Return the library version string. Caller must NOT free. */
const char* calc_version(void);
#ifdef __cplusplus
}
#endif
#endif /* LIBCALC_H */
- path: lib/libcalc.c
content: |
#include "libcalc.h"
int calc_add(int a, int b)
{
return a + b;
}
int calc_multiply(int a, int b)
{
return a * b;
}
int calc_factorial(int n)
{
if (n < 0) return -1;
if (n <= 1) return 1;
int result = 1;
for (int i = 2; i <= n; i++) {
result *= i;
}
return result;
}
int calc_fibonacci(int n)
{
if (n < 0) return -1;
if (n == 0) return 0;
if (n == 1) return 1;
int a = 0, b = 1;
for (int i = 2; i <= n; i++) {
int tmp = a + b;
a = b;
b = tmp;
}
return b;
}
const char* calc_version(void)
{
return "1.0.0";
}

- path: CMakeLists.txt
content: |
cmake_minimum_required(VERSION 3.14)
project(CalcModulePlugin LANGUAGES CXX C)
# Include the Logos Module CMake helper (provided by logos-module-builder)
if(DEFINED ENV{LOGOS_MODULE_BUILDER_ROOT})
include($ENV{LOGOS_MODULE_BUILDER_ROOT}/cmake/LogosModule.cmake)
elseif(EXISTS "${CMAKE_CURRENT_SOURCE_DIR}/cmake/LogosModule.cmake")
include(cmake/LogosModule.cmake)
else()
message(FATAL_ERROR "LogosModule.cmake not found")
endif()
# Build the external C library as a static library
add_library(calc STATIC lib/libcalc.c)
target_include_directories(calc PUBLIC ${CMAKE_CURRENT_SOURCE_DIR}/lib)
# Define the module with its statically-linked library dependency
logos_module(
NAME calc_module
SOURCES
src/calc_module_interface.h
src/calc_module_plugin.h
src/calc_module_plugin.cpp
LINK_TARGETS
calc
)
- path: src/calc_module_interface.h
content: |
#ifndef CALC_MODULE_INTERFACE_H
#define CALC_MODULE_INTERFACE_H
#include <QObject>
#include <QString>
#include "interface.h"
class CalcModuleInterface : public PluginInterface
{
public:
virtual ~CalcModuleInterface() = default;
Q_INVOKABLE virtual int add(int a, int b) = 0;
Q_INVOKABLE virtual int multiply(int a, int b) = 0;
Q_INVOKABLE virtual int factorial(int n) = 0;
Q_INVOKABLE virtual int fibonacci(int n) = 0;
Q_INVOKABLE virtual QString libVersion() = 0;
};
#define CalcModuleInterface_iid "org.logos.CalcModuleInterface"
Q_DECLARE_INTERFACE(CalcModuleInterface, CalcModuleInterface_iid)
#endif // CALC_MODULE_INTERFACE_H
- path: src/calc_module_plugin.h
content: |
#ifndef CALC_MODULE_PLUGIN_H
#define CALC_MODULE_PLUGIN_H
#include <QObject>
#include <QString>
#include "calc_module_interface.h"
// Include the C library header
#include "lib/libcalc.h"
class LogosAPI;
class CalcModulePlugin : public QObject, public CalcModuleInterface
{
Q_OBJECT
Q_PLUGIN_METADATA(IID CalcModuleInterface_iid FILE "metadata.json")
Q_INTERFACES(CalcModuleInterface PluginInterface)
public:
explicit CalcModulePlugin(QObject* parent = nullptr);
~CalcModulePlugin() override;
// PluginInterface
QString name() const override { return "calc_module"; }
QString version() const override { return "1.0.0"; }
Q_INVOKABLE void initLogos(LogosAPI* api);
// CalcModuleInterface
Q_INVOKABLE int add(int a, int b) override;
Q_INVOKABLE int multiply(int a, int b) override;
Q_INVOKABLE int factorial(int n) override;
Q_INVOKABLE int fibonacci(int n) override;
Q_INVOKABLE QString libVersion() override;
Q_INVOKABLE void libVersionNotify();
signals:
void eventResponse(const QString& eventName, const QVariantList& args);
};
#endif // CALC_MODULE_PLUGIN_H
- path: src/calc_module_plugin.cpp
content: |
#include "calc_module_plugin.h"
#include "logos_api.h"
#include <QDebug>
CalcModulePlugin::CalcModulePlugin(QObject* parent)
: QObject(parent)
{
qDebug() << "CalcModulePlugin: created";
}
CalcModulePlugin::~CalcModulePlugin()
{
qDebug() << "CalcModulePlugin: destroyed";
}
void CalcModulePlugin::initLogos(LogosAPI* api)
{
logosAPI = api;
qDebug() << "CalcModulePlugin: LogosAPI initialized";
}
int CalcModulePlugin::add(int a, int b)
{
int result = calc_add(a, b);
qDebug() << "CalcModulePlugin::add" << a << "+" << b << "=" << result;
return result;
}
int CalcModulePlugin::multiply(int a, int b)
{
int result = calc_multiply(a, b);
qDebug() << "CalcModulePlugin::multiply" << a << "*" << b << "=" << result;
return result;
}
int CalcModulePlugin::factorial(int n)
{
int result = calc_factorial(n);
qDebug() << "CalcModulePlugin::factorial" << n << "! =" << result;
return result;
}
int CalcModulePlugin::fibonacci(int n)
{
int result = calc_fibonacci(n);
qDebug() << "CalcModulePlugin::fibonacci fib(" << n << ") =" << result;
return result;
}
QString CalcModulePlugin::libVersion()
{
const char* ver = calc_version();
QString result = QString::fromUtf8(ver);
qDebug() << "CalcModulePlugin::libVersion" << result;
return result;
}
void CalcModulePlugin::libVersionNotify()
{
const char* ver = calc_version();
QString result = QString::fromUtf8(ver);
qDebug() << "CalcModulePlugin::libVersionNotify" << result;
emit eventResponse("versionReady", {result});
}
